Affordable SEO vs. Cheap SEO
Affordable SEO is strategic, transparent, and focused on measurable business growth. Cheap SEO is usually automated, generic, or incomplete. The difference is not just price. The difference is whether the work is based on research, search intent, technical quality, competition, and the actual revenue goals of the business.
| Category | Affordable SEO | Cheap SEO |
|---|---|---|
| Strategy | Customized around goals, competition, and budget | Usually generic or template-based |
| Content | Written to match search intent and build topical authority | Thin, repetitive, or low-value content |
| Technical SEO | Fixes indexing, speed, structure, crawlability, and site errors | Often ignored or only lightly checked |
| Reporting | Explains what was done and why it matters | Focuses on vague metrics or automated reports |
| Long-Term Value | Builds durable visibility over time | May produce little value or even create risk |

SEO Services Offered in Springfield Ohio
Technical SEO
Your site’s technical foundation directly impacts how search engines crawl, index, and rank your pages. I work through the mechanics that most businesses overlook – site structure, Core Web Vitals, page speed, structured data markup, duplicate content issues, redirect chains, broken links, XML sitemaps, canonical tags, and how your internal links flow. When these elements break down, rankings suffer regardless of content quality.
Content alone won’t carry a site forward if technical barriers keep search engines from properly accessing and understanding what you’ve built.
Keyword Research & Search Intent Analysis
Keyword research that works goes beyond traffic numbers. The goal is finding terms that convert – ones with real commercial value and reasonable ranking difficulty paired with clear user intent. I look at how people search across different stages: direct brand lookups, information gathering, transaction-ready queries, and local searches. This shapes strategies that match actual buyer behavior, not just volume metrics.
When you understand what someone is actually searching for, you can build pages and content that deliver exactly that. The result is better visibility in search results, higher engagement, and more conversions from qualified traffic.
On-Page SEO Optimization
Search engines need to understand what your page is actually about. That’s where on-page optimization comes in. I work through title tags, meta descriptions, heading hierarchy, keyword placement, content structure, internal linking, and image alt text to make sure each element signals relevance and topical authority to Google.
The goal isn’t to game the algorithm. It’s to build pages that satisfy both search engines and the people reading them – pages that rank well because they’re genuinely useful, not because they’re stuffed with keywords.

Common Mistakes Businesses Make When Looking for SEO in Springfield Ohio
Mistake 1: Choosing the Lowest Price
Bargain pricing in SEO typically signals corners being cut. The discipline involves substantive research, content creation, performance tracking, and ongoing optimization work. When rates seem too low to be real, something critical is getting skipped.
Mistake 2: Expecting Instant Rankings
SEO delivers visible momentum in the early stages, yet meaningful rank stability demands patience. Search engines crawl your updates, analyze the competitive landscape, assess content quality, and weigh authority signals before settling on rankings.
Mistake 3: Ignoring Conversion Rate
Ranking high means nothing if visitors don’t convert. What actually moves the needle is how you structure your page, build credibility with reviews and trust signals, write clear calls to action, and explain your services in plain language that resonates with people searching for help.
Mistake 4: Publishing Generic Content
Search engines and AI systems reward specificity. Pages built on thin explanations or recycled talking points don’t move the needle – they get buried. What cuts through is direct, useful information that actually answers what people are searching for.
Mistake 5: Measuring SEO Only by Rankings
A high ranking in search results opens the door, but it doesn’t close the sale. What actually drives your business forward is measurable action – qualified leads, phone calls, completed form submissions, visitor engagement that converts, growth in branded searches, and the cost you’re actually paying to acquire each customer.
Myths vs. Facts About Affordable SEO
| Myth | Fact |
|---|---|
| Affordable SEO means low-quality SEO. | Affordable SEO can be high quality when the work is properly prioritized. |
| You need a huge budget to rank. | Many businesses can improve visibility by fixing technical issues, improving pages, and targeting realistic keywords first. |
| SEO is only about backlinks. | SEO also depends on content, technical performance, internal linking, search intent, topical authority, and user experience. |
| More blog posts always mean better SEO. | Better content strategy usually matters more than content volume. |
| SEO is too slow to be worth it. | SEO takes time, but well-planned improvements can reduce long-term dependence on paid ads. |

1. SEO Audit
A good audit should not be a 60-page document full of screenshots and jargon. It should clearly explain what is wrong, what matters, and what should be fixed first.
2. Keyword Research
Affordable SEO depends on smart keyword selection. A smaller business should not waste months chasing broad keywords it cannot realistically rank for yet.
Strong keyword research considers:
- Search volume
- Competition level
- Commercial intent
- Local modifiers
- Service-specific terms
- Long-tail keywords
- Question-based searches
3. On-Page SEO
On-page SEO improves the structure and clarity of important pages. This includes titles, meta descriptions, headings, content depth, internal links, image optimization, schema markup, and calls to action.
4. Technical SEO
Technical SEO makes sure search engines can crawl, understand, and index the website properly. Even great content can underperform if the site has technical problems.
5. Local SEO
For service businesses and local companies, affordable SEO should usually include local SEO. This may involve Google Business Profile optimization, local citations, review strategy, city pages, service-area targeting, and local landing pages.
6. Content Optimization
Many websites do not need hundreds of new articles. They need better versions of the pages they already have. Updating existing content can often be more affordable and more effective than constantly publishing new pages.
7. Reporting and Consulting
Clear reporting matters. A business owner should know what was done, what changed, what improved, and what comes next.
